Gore's unique Amplified Geochemical ImagingSMtechnology has been used in over 57 countries with climates ranging from frozen trundra to dry desert to tropical jungle. Reservoirs as deep as 25,000 ft have been imaged and proper petroleum phase type determined.

Gore's geologists will design a survey to meet your exploration objective, provide all the GORE™ Modules to collect the reservoir signal, provide field installation and retrieval if desired, analyze modules, interpret the data to generate a reservoir image, and provide mass data, maps, and reports. The general approach is shown below.
1-2' foot hole located near pipe
spaced along its length.
Module inserted into the hole
and left for days to weeks.
Module retrieved and sent
back to Gore's lab.
Module is analyzed for a
broad range of compounds
using thermal desorption,
gas chromatagraphy
and mass spectrometry
Data is mapped and interpreted
with statistics to define
anomalous areas and confirm
drill locations
After or during initial interpretation, Gore geologists will work with you to refine and integrate the survey results with your geology, geophysics and knowledge of the exploration area. The highest value of the GORE™ Survey is achieved when using all data to finalize the survey interpretation and integrating it fully with all other geological and geophysical data.
